Dow Jones Description
Pennsylvania Commerce Bancorp is a keystone to Pennsylvania's economy. Founded in 1984 and headquartered in Camp Hill, PA, Pennsylvania Commerce Bancorp, Inc. (NASDAQ-GS: COBH) is the holding company for Commerce Bank/Harrisburg. The bank, a part of the Commerce Bancorp family, has about 30 branches in Pennsylvania's Berks, Cumberland, Dauphin, Lancaster, Lebanon and York counties. It offers checking and savings accounts, money market accounts, debit cards, CDs, and other banking services. Its lending portfolio includes commercial real estate loans, its largest category at about half of all loans, construction loans, development loans, residential mortgages, and other lending. The bank had 2005 revenue of about $93.7 million and has about 690 full-time employees. On July 3 2006, it was included in the NASDAQ Global Select Market.
